Gym Management System
Gym Management System
It is known that exercise is important. Exercise has a great impact in the body as it has all sorts of benefits. Physical activities are very helpful not only on making people fit but also on improving one’s personality. If they have a healthy body, they can be productive in daily life.
Exercise increases the energy level. Through it delivers oxygen and nutrients to the whole body helping it to work more efficiently and boost endurance. It is also proven that regular exercise decreases the risk of health problems.
Exercise can be fun. Physical activity releases chemicals in our brain called endorphins that are known to make you feel happier and relaxed. A thirty minute workout help improved moods and relieve stress.
Doing physical activities are often great opportunity to socialize. Focus and motivation can be achieved to pursue goal which helps by going to the recreation center like going to gym to interacts and communicate with others. (http://primarychildrenshospitalblog.org/2012/06/12/10-reasons-why-exercise-is-important/).
Fitness gym is one of the places they should visit to perform physical activities. This place has a facilities and equipments that you will use in our training session. There are trainers that give exercise programs and help you to become fit and strong. Every person in the world would like to have a perfect body. In order to have a healthy and a strong body, people would need to consider going to a gym to work out. What do such people expect of a gym? Certainly, patrons would expect a wide selection of equipment available in a gym. Patrons would enjoy well-educated staffs who know everything people want to know about working out.
To provide a good quality of service to people, fitness gym should have an organized management system that will provide convenience to their staff to perform their work more efficiently. The proposed system will give the list of exercises and it will keep records of gym members, attendance of gym employees, inventory and the payment of bills of the customers. This will help in monitoring daily activities in the gym.
This proposed system will be helpful to customers because it will guide them in doing proper exercise and improve the productivity of business of gym owners that will provide an excellent service. http://www.megaessays.com/viewpaper/5886.html
Statement of the Problem
The main problem is how to create, design and develop a Gym Management System that will automate the manual process of registration, manual setting of workouts and training programs, manual transaction, manual encoding of attendance, Manual inventory of equipment’s and lastly the generation of reports.
How do the respondents asses the affectivity of the proposed system.
Figure 1 Paradigm of the Study
The conceptual framework the proposed Gym Management system starts in the automation of the manual process from registration and membership, manual setting of workouts and training programs, inventory and transactions and lastly is the generation of reports. The proposed system automates the manual process to come up with the efficient and reliable system that will lessen the manual process.
Scope and Delimitation of the Study
The proposed system serves as the automated Gym Management System that systematize/manage the old process of registration, inventory and transactions of the Gym. This helps to speed up transaction and give more efficient and reliable data.
The Gym Management system is designed in providing productivity in the gym and helps in keeping all the records of daily activity and transactions. This will be developed in Microsoft Visual basic 2010 and Sql Server as the database.
Significance of the Study
The proposed Gym Management System provides a significant improvement to the owner and its employee above the manual process of registration of new member, payment and inventory. The proposed system will help the following recipients: Gym Owners – The system will provide convenience. Because it keep the record of transactions to their clients, gym equipments and the attendance of employees working in the gym and it will be helpful in monitoring their business. Gym Staff/Personnel – Using an automated system will lessen the effort and avoid hassle in keeping the records. Clients – It will provide privacy on their personal information. They will not be confused on what workout they will do. The system will provide guidelines in performing exercises. Proponents – This system will give them ideas that they can use in their research related to this topic.
Definition of Terms
For better understanding of the study, the following terms were defined: Administrator – a person responsible for running a business, organization,etc (https://www.google.com.ph/?gfe_rd=cr&ei=4DIVPbxDqHH8gffmoCIBg&gws_rd=ssl#q=administrator+definition). Exercise – activity requiring physical effort, carried out especially to sustain or improve health and fitness (https://www.google.com.ph/?gfe_rd=cr&ei=fE5_VKqECuOJ8QfHgYGQDw&gws_rd=ssl#q=meaning+of+exercise). Fitness Gym – it’s a place which houses the equipment for the used in physical exercise.
It is also the main purpose to create an automated Gym Management System. (https://www.google.com.ph/?gfe_rd=cr&ei=fE5_VKqECuOJ8QfHgYGQDw&gws_rd=ssl#q=meaning+of+Fitness+gym). Inventory – it’s a complete list of items such as property, goods in stock, or the contents of a building. This is also the key goal to automate this manual process. (https://www.google.com.ph/?gfe_rd=cr&ei=85eDVJb8MYeK8Qfn24Aw&gws_rd=ssl#q=inventory+definition). SQL Server – SQL Server is Microsoft’s relational database management system (RDBMS). It is a full-featured database primarily designed to compete against competitors. This is the database used in developing the proposed study. http://www.techopedia.com/definition/1243/sql-server
This chapter presents a summary of related literature and studies which were reviewed and evaluate by the researcher for the conceptualization of the study.
REVIEW OF THE RELATED LITERATURE AND STUDIES
GYM MANAGEMENT SYSTEM ACADEMIC
It gives us great pleasure to present the project on “Gym Management” prepared sincerely, punctually and with utmost efforts. The contents of this book are presented into many chapters, in order to ease reading. The project has been illustrated with precise data elucidated with neat System Flowchart, dataflow diagram, Entity-Relationship diagram and Use Case diagram that simplify in understanding the software. The project includes the software development tools like c#, crystal reports to present the software very precisely. Meticulous care has been taken to make this project perfect and useful in every respect.
ABOUT EXISTING SYSTEM
The present system is totally depending on manual data management for different activities such as maintaining details of customer, supplier, Students etc. They maintain Different registers for various activities such as storing and searching data which is tedious and time consuming task. In present system all transactions are done manually with pen and paper so the frequent updating is not possible. Also generating reports, bills accurately is not possible with current system. There are various other problems for instance, if customer come for the inquiry of particular Parcel and if that Parcel is not available then it is difficult to remember about it. In short system is lacking facilities such as searching, deleting, and adding data efficiently and effectively.
DRAWBACKS OF EXISTING SYSTEM
It utilizes a large amount of space for customer and supplier transaction information in paper files, Sometime manual calculation may be incorrect thus, leading to the incorrect information A large amount of data cannot be viewed at a glance
No reminder for customer and Purchaser. Sometime the calculation has to be done manually so it requires a lot of work. Updating is not performed that efficiently and may lead complications. No security as data can be misplaced or damaged. Lastly, it was not offers a user friendly work environment
NEED FOR NEW SYSTEM
Working with current system is quite tedious, complicated and time consuming task. It may lead errors .certain operations such as surfing searching, adding, removing, entries cannot be done efficiently. Maintaining different registers for various activities such as storing and searching data which is tedious and time consuming task. Generating reports, bills are much tedious task with new system. Hence the organization needs new system with enhanced features. Features such as automatic report generation, bill generation, computing complicated calculations, performing operations such as adding, deleting, updating and searching etc. System should be user friendly.
We hereby are grateful to present our software project through this report.Our proposed system is compute based. Which provide various User interfaces (Forms) for various operations and hence interactive. The system is able to generate calculations , bills ,reports automatically. Operations such as adding, removing, searching customers, suppliers and employees can be done efficiently and effectively by proposed system. Adding Parcels category and unit wise is possible with the help of this system. System can efficiently perform various transactions such as sales, purchase and maintain data after each transaction. In short proposed system is user-friendly.
FEATURES OF NEW SYSTEM
GUI : The proposed system provides better graphical user interface Search : Searching details about customer, supplier, employee, Parcel is comparatively easy Increase Work Speed : Due to automation of some part of system work speed would increase Less Paperwork : For the proposed system less paperwork is required Reduces Error : Due to computerization there are less possibilities of error Economical : Due to minimal errors and work delay proposed system can be economically beneficial to the company http://www.projectcorner.in/gym-management-system-academic-project-c-net-synopsis/
Gym Management System Project
Gym management system project is a standalone user friendly software application developed in asp.net using C# programming language and MS access database.
Main idea behind developing this project is to manage different types of data in fitness center, gym. Using this software we can manage employee attendance details, members payments, daily attendance, present and absent days of employees and members. Along with these details gym equipment and payments details are also managed.
Gym Management System Project Modules Description:
Equipment module: In this module we can add, delete, modify gym equipment details like when it is purchased, license , expiry date..etc. Instructor Module: This is also called as employee module where instructor profile details, experience, present and absent details for every day are updated. We can add , modify and delete these details,
Member Module: Details of members who are joined are maintained through this application. Members salary, present and absent days details, payment , due information are managed through this module. Billing: Billing module helps in generating bills for members, employees for every month and provide due payment details and we can generate reports for monthly billing. http://projectseminar.org/asp-net/asp-net-c/gym-management-system-project/554/
Methodology of the Study
The proponent choose the System Development Life Cycle as the methodology to fasten up the software development process.
Method of Study
To guide the researchers in developing the study, the proponent use SDLC (System Development Life Cycle) to meet user requirements in their business goals. SDLC is a series of steps and phases for the development of software. The phases of SDLC used are: (1) Data Gathering; (2) Analysis (3) Design; (4) Coding; (5) Testing and Evaluation. Data Gathering Phase is a collection of information that will be use to develop the system. The proponent studied the data needed by observing and conducting an interview. And in Analysis Phase is a process of collecting factual data, understand the processes involved, identifying problems and recommending feasible suggestions for improving the system functioning. This involves studying the business processes, gathering operational data, understand the information flow, finding out bottlenecks and evolving solutions for overcoming the weaknesses of the system so as to achieve the organizational goals. (http://oer.nios.ac.in/wiki/index.php/Phases_of_System_Development_Life_Cycle).
In Design Phase is based on the user requirements and the detailed analysis of a new system, the new system must be designed. This is the phase of system designing. The logical design produced during the analysis is turned into a physical design – a detailed description of what is needed to solve original problem (http://oer.nios.ac.in/wiki/index.php/Phases_of_System_Development_Life_Cycle). In Coding phase is a system design needs to be implemented to make it a workable system. This is also called the programming phase in which the programmer converts the program specifications into computer instructions, which we refer to as programs.
It is an important stage where the defined procedures are transformed into control specifications by the help of a computer language (http://oer.nios.ac.in/wiki/index.php/Phases_of_System_Development_Life_Cycle). In Testing and Evaluation Phase is actually implementing the new system into operations, a test run of the system is done removing all the bugs, if any. It is an important phase of a successful system. After codifying the whole programs of the system, a test plan should be developed and run on a given set of test data. The output of the test run should match the expected results (http://oer.nios.ac.in/wiki/index.php/Phases_of_System_Development_Life_Cycle).
Models Used in Developing the Software
Used Case Diagram – It will show the role of each user of the system. In this diagram, we will learn the significance of each respondent on the flow of the system. Activity Diagram – Activity diagrams are graphical representations of workflows of stepwise activities and actions with support for choice, iteration and concurrency. In the Unified Modeling Language, activity diagrams are intended to model both computational and organisational processes (i.e. workflows) (https://www.google.com.ph/?gfe_rd=cr&ei=WBSEVMWnKyK8Qfkt4GwDg&gws_rd=ssl#q=activity+diagram+meaning). Database Schema – structure described in a formal language supported by the database management system (DBMS) and refers to the organization of data as a blueprint of how a database is constructed, divided into database tables in the case of Relational Databases (https://www.google.com.ph/?gfe_rd=cr&ei=WBSEVMWnKyK8Qfkt4GwDg&gws_rd=ssl#q=database+schema).
Tools Used in Developing the Software
Adobe Photoshop – it is a photo editing tool created by Adobe Systems Inc. The proponent used this software to enhance photos for the design of the Graphical User Interface of the system. Visual Basic 2010 – programming language created by Microsoft Company, the software that will be use to develop the proposed system. My SQL – is the world’s most popular open source database, enabling the cost-effective delivery of reliable, high-performance and scalable Web-based and embedded database applications (http://www.oracle.com/us/products/mysql/overview/index.html).
Respondents of the Study
The respondents of the study were IT specialist, Gym owners and clients who assessed the effectiveness of the product based on a set of criteria. The IT experts who will evaluate the system are IT people that have deep technical knowledge on the subject of this research.
A set of questionnaire was used in assessing the Gym Management system.
The instrument called the Gym Management Assessment form is an assessment questionnaire. The items were categorized into the two factors: convenience and efficiency factors. Convenience factors were assessed based on three criteria: portability, security and maintainability. Efficiency factors, likewise, were assessed based on the three criteria of reliability, functionality and usability. Each criterion under each factor had 5 questions.
Response Mode -Responses were categorized using a 5-point Liker Scale.
5 -Strongly Agree
3 -Moderately Agree
1 -Strongly Disagree
Results and Discussion
This chapter discussed the presentation, analysis and interpretation of all the data collected from the survey of the respondents as clearly stated in chapter 3.
After reviewing, the method in this study, this chapter presented, analyzed and interpreted the data gathered from the survey questionnaire on UPHSD Automated Clearance. Figure 1 illustrates the step-by-step development process that the proponent undertakes in developing the proposed system.
Figure 2 Proposed System Development Flow
These are the phases of system development strategy where both users and proponent engaged in the evaluation, design, and implementation. During the requirements planning and design phase, the proponents identify the objectives of the system and the information requirements arising from those objectives. These phase focused on reaching the project goals.
During the first phase, the proponent is working with users intensely during the workshop to design the business or non-technical aspects of the system. As soon as these aspects are agreed upon and the systems are built and refined, a new system or part of the system are tested and then introduced to the Gym management.
Use Case Diagram
Use case diagrams are used to present a graphical overview of the functionality of a system.it is a type of static structure diagram that represents the user interactions with a system. This diagram portrays the different types of users and the various ways they interact with the system. In UML, the user is called actorand he can be human or an external system. The links between an actor and a use case are called associations. Use cases can be generalized, extended and included. Figure below contains the relationships and actors that illustrates and discussed the different set of structures of actions.
Figure 3 Use Case Diagram
Figure Below exhibits thorough avctivity of registration of Gym Members and requires details to creat new account. Only the administrator can validate and verify the registration. Upon verification and approval new account is created.
Figure 4 Activity Diagram
Figure 5 Activity Diagram of User
This figure shows the process flow of the User or the Gym Members. Once the user successfully logged on the system he/she can view the registration form, view of training programs, workouts, prices. He/she can also view his/her attendance.
Figure 6 Activity Diagram for Administrator
This figure illustrates the administrator different accessibility on the system. He/she plays a major role in this proposed system. He/ she will be the one who can access the registration of new members, viewing of the Attendance, work outs, trainings, transactions and also the generation of reports for this proposed system.
The figure below illustrates the database design and its entity relationship diagram of the different tables used in the database system. The diagram illustrates the one to one relationships among the table customers and customer transactions. The diagram demonstrates the relationship from one table to another.
Figure 7 DataBase Schema
This table below discussed the requirements of proposed system upon implementation.
Dual Core Processor
80 to 500 Gb sata
only supported ethernet adapter installed on computer
56k Baud Rate
The proponent brings up the significance of the proposed system along with the value of recommendations. The Gym Management System has attained its objectives. Thus the proponents recommend that the software must be implemented and can be adopted by any Gym or fitness business in reasons of it will allow the automation of manual process of membership registration, setting of workouts and training programs, viewing of attendance, transactions, inventory and generations of reports. This will speed up the manual process and gives effective, convenient and more reliable Gym Management System.
The proponent chose the Software Development Life Cycle (SDLC) methodology to expedite the software development process. The SDLC provides structured system development methodologies that guide the systems development effort toward quality systems that meet the user requirements and are delivered within time and budget. The traditional waterfall model has morphed into different methodologies that attempt to overcome some inherent weaknesses of this traditional model and other older models developed after the waterfall, which will be examined in the section below. This continued adaptation of the SDLC to meet current challenges in information systems development is expected to continue and is the crux of the validation of its continued relevance in information systems development. Some of these newer models include Structured Systems Analysis and Design Method (SSADM), Rapid Application Development (RAD) Extreme Programming (XP) Spiral, Fountain, rapid prototyping, incremental, and synchronize and stabilize. http://www.ukessays.co.uk/essays/computer-sciences/an-essay-on-the-sdlc-model.php
The proponents used the descriptive narrative survey method to gather data. Statistical research describes data and characteristics about population or phenomenon being studied. Descriptive research answer the question who, what, where, when, now.
The proponent selected 20 Gym members to serves as respondents of the proposed system. Performance will be acceptable to the end users requirements and delivering the system fully functional. The study used the following statistical treatment; the distribution shows the number of responses obtained for each statement or item in the questionnaire.
The proponents came up with the following conclusion based on the findings:
Based on the surveys and questionnaire the respondents came up that the Gym Management System is more effective and convenient to use. Registration, the response of the respondents is very effective with the weighted mean of 4.31; Log In, the response of the respondents is very effective with the weighted mean of 3.97; User Friendly Features, the response of the respondents is very effective with the weighted mean of 3.97; Inventory of
Items, the response of the respondents is very effective with the weighted mean of 3.97; Generation of reports, the response of the respondents is very effective with the weighted mean of 3.97;